What Affects Water Damage Restoration Cost in Moore?
Understanding what drives water damage restoration costs helps you make a smarter buying decision in Moore, Oklahoma.
1. Project Size & Scope
Larger projects cost more in materials and labor time. Small jobs in Moore can start as low as $1,210, while large-scale projects reach $5,336.
2. Materials & Quality Tier
Budget materials save 20–30% upfront but may need replacement sooner. Premium options cost more initially but offer longer warranties and better performance in Oklahoma.
3. Moore Labor Rates
Labor makes up 30–45% of total cost. BLS data shows contractor wages in Oklahoma average $44/hr. Moore rates may run 10–20% above the state average.
4. Permits & Inspections
A permit is required for most water damage restoration projects in Moore. Permit costs typically run $75–$500. Always use a licensed contractor who pulls the permit — unpermitted work can void your insurance.
5. Contractor Experience
Licensed, insured contractors in Moore charge more than unlicensed ones — but protect you legally. Always verify the Oklahoma contractor license before signing.
6. Timing & Season
Peak season demand in Oklahoma can raise prices 15–25%. Off-peak booking (late fall, winter for outdoor work) often yields better rates and faster scheduling from top contractors.

A standard water damage restoration project in Moore takes 1–5 days depending on project size and scope. Small repairs or single-room jobs are often completed in 4–8 hours. Larger installations or full replacements may take 2–5 days. Always confirm the timeline during the quoting stage.
To hire a trustworthy contractor in Moore: (1) Verify their Oklahoma contractor license and liability insurance. (2) Get at least 3 written quotes. (3) Check Google Reviews and the Better Business Bureau (BBB). (4) Confirm they will pull the required permit. (5) Get a written warranty.
